Venipuncture
The puncture of a vein; the insertion of a needle into a vein for the purpose of obtaining a blood sample or instilling a substance.

Capillary Blood Sample
A small sample of blood obtained from a capillary bed, usually by pricking the skin, useful for various medical tests.
